On Monday I went to watch my first ever live football match. Thankfully, it wasn't a league game - I don't think I could've handled the stress. Instead, it was former Spurs captain, Ledley King's testimonial match.<br />
<br />
I had no idea what a testimonial was so in case you're also in the dark...it's like a big old send off match when a player retires. I <i>think </i>the money from ticket sales goes to the player's charity of choice. The current Spurs squad were pitched against a team of King's choosing all of whom had to have played for Spurs at one time. Excitingly this meant that a lot of the old greats (I say old, I just mean that I actually remember them from World Cup games) including Teddy Sheringham and David Ginola (who at 47 was still looking pretty damn fine) were in attendance. There was also a spattering of more recent Spurs players (that I recognised) - Berbatov, Crouch and Scott Parker.<br />

Yesterday I took a train to Bexleyheath to see a mini quilting exhibition at Danson House, a big old Georgian mansion in the middle of Danson park. Novelist Tracy Chevalier has curated the show having become a quilting enthusiast thanks to her research about the craft for her latest novel. Things We Do in Bed focuses on exactly that. The exhibition was divided into 5 rooms representing birth, sleep, sex, illness and death, with the quilts in each one relating to the theme.</div>

Birth<br />
Grayson Perry's striking "Right to Life" foetus quilt is pretty disturbing but also v.cool. It was made in response to the American abortion debate in the 1990s. Also in the Birth room were two historical cot quilts. The quilting on the 18th C one was incredible.<br />
<div class="separator" style="clear: both; text-align: center;">
<a href="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EgmvmMTB4nHHaEQPOKwN5pJA8mO1gLVhliEYi-mPIO3leGmYOx9b0hjMKSP6dorGWzEHygJttJOoca37YW_J9XZsKf_B6CcBBJEmCupjhLJwcGS-rDZo33elvymYvmUeonYgcgob35fcro/s1600/DSC_0946.jpg" imageanchor="1" style="clear: left; float: left; margin-bottom: 1em; margin-right: 1em;"><img border="0" src="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EgmvmMTB4nHHaEQPOKwN5pJA8mO1gLVhliEYi-mPIO3leGmYOx9b0hjMKSP6dorGWzEHygJttJOoca37YW_J9XZsKf_B6CcBBJEmCupjhLJwcGS-rDZo33elvymYvmUeonYgcgob35fcro/s1600/DSC_0946.jpg" /></a></div>
<div class="separator" style="clear: both; text-align: center;">
<a href="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Ei0vU6XHbRqd9ArAhqoI8hg1nfUR16OdgBUc6FwBnMz2oZtAkWbtPTKbynYEDHHIWnbJo9AMY0fl7dF3Ns8H_WfMAPe7ZIzpFH5M5fvqy1qh1bkmSwUYABSYWWG9IaDDaPIjmblMi5hTsw/s1600/IMG_20140501_135945.jpg" imageanchor="1" style="clear: left; float: left; margin-bottom: 1em; margin-right: 1em;"><img border="0" src="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Ei0vU6XHbRqd9ArAhqoI8hg1nfUR16OdgBUc6FwBnMz2oZtAkWbtPTKbynYEDHHIWnbJo9AMY0fl7dF3Ns8H_WfMAPe7ZIzpFH5M5fvqy1qh1bkmSwUYABSYWWG9IaDDaPIjmblMi5hTsw/s1600/IMG_20140501_135945.jpg" /></a></div>
<div class="separator" style="clear: both; text-align: center;">
<a href="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EgpSZjhcJmgS44mgkjbGd1bNwA65i03XBiOCtxUQDVFIpwBx1L0SVH8ukiBbUQWlo7eiUcF6-mcFn1YJznLA1pOOkePKNtTfHdSAVStSgru1OrzjzjPYQa29TAVVcg71tqa6HuGY7_fAOM/s1600/DSC_0947.jpg" imageanchor="1" style="clear: left; float: left; margin-bottom: 1em; margin-right: 1em;"><img border="0" src="https://blogger.googleusercontent.com/img/b/R29vZ2xl/AVvXsEgpSZjhcJmgS44mgkjbGd1bNwA65i03XBiOCtxUQDVFIpwBx1L0SVH8ukiBbUQWlo7eiUcF6-mcFn1YJznLA1pOOkePKNtTfHdSAVStSgru1OrzjzjPYQa29TAVVcg71tqa6HuGY7_fAOM/s1600/DSC_0947.jpg" /></a></div>
<br />
Sleep<br />
The star of the Sleep room was the quilt stitched by prisoners through Fine Cell Work, a social enterprise that teaches inmates creative skills (including needlework and quilting) and provides them with the opportunity to sell their work. Each patch on the quilt was made by an individual and accompanied by a paragraph or so (written by the maker) to explain the design.<br />

In the Heart of the Sea (2000)<br />
The true story of the Nantucket whale ship Essex which foundered in 1820 thanks to an encounter with a sperm whale. Its crew faced a harrowing 90 days in open whale boats searching for land in the Pacific Ocean, with next to nothing to eat or drink, apart from each other... Around forty years ago, a new first-hand account of the Essex crew was unearthed which is why Nathaniel Philbrick wrote In the Heart of the Sea. Before the diary of cabin boy, Thomas Nickerson, was discovered the story of the Essex was almost solely known thanks to the account of Owen Chase, the vessel's first mate, whose own journal was published soon after the sinking and rescue. Philbrick uses both these accounts, which sometimes conflict, in order to piece together what happened. As well as the narrative, Philbrick also provides some useful and interesting contextual information - whaling terms, maps, what life was life was like in Nantucket at that time etc. I also liked the fact that he tells us about what happened to each of the survivors. Yes, the tradgedy of the Essex is apparently what inspired Melville to write Moby Dick, but for me I thought this true story was even more fantastical and shocking. It's no secret that I couldn't get to grips with Moby Dick at uni but I thought this book was excellent and gave a real sense of what it was like to be a whaler in the mid 19th century. I read this in 6 days (into the early hours of the morning on a couple of occasions); I could not put it down. An incredible (and gruesome) story of survival, definitely worth reading before hollywood have its way with it anyway.<br />
